Texas Laws on Lottery Winner Anonymity

In Texas, legislation passed under House Bill 59 allows certain lottery winners to remain anonymous. However, this legal protection is generally reserved for individuals who claim prizes worth $1 million or more. Smaller prize payouts typically do not meet the statutory threshold for withholding personal identity from public record requests.

Eligible winners must actively opt for anonymity when submitting their official claim form to the Texas Lottery Commission. Privacy is not automatically granted, so individuals must check the appropriate boxes to prohibit the public release of their names. Failure to specify this choice during the initial claim process can permanently make identity details accessible.

Payment Choice Impact on Anonymity Duration

The method chosen to collect jackpot funds significantly influences how long an individual can stay out of the public eye. Winners opting for a lump-sum cash payment can enjoy ongoing confidentiality under state rules. Selecting an annuity plan, however, alters the legal timeline for holding back personal information.

When a player elects to receive periodic annuity installments, full confidentiality lasts for only 30 days after the claim is processed. Once that initial window closes, state disclosure rules apply, making certain details subject to public information requests. Jackpot winners seeking long-term privacy often weigh this factor carefully before selecting their payout structure.

Alternative Privacy Strategies for Major Winners

Aside from state provisions, jackpot claim strategies frequently involve creating legal entities like blind trusts or limited liability companies. Establishing a trust allows a designated trustee or representative to process the payout on behalf of the beneficiary. Legal structures can add an extra layer of privacy for those navigating high-value windfalls.

Navigating the Claim Process Safely

Securing a physical winning ticket in a safe deposit box should always be the immediate priority after verifying winning numbers. Taking time to consult with estate planning attorneys before signing documents helps prevent accidental waivers of privacy rights. Proper advance preparation ensures that winners fulfill regulatory requirements while protecting their personal security.
